When the NotiGrid dispatcher falls behind, subscribers in the Larkfield region see delayed pushes and the queue-depth panel turns amber. This is expected under burst traffic and usually clears within ten minutes. Do not restart the dispatcher pods; that resets cursor offsets and makes things worse. Instead, confirm the throttle tier has engaged, then watch the drain rate. If drain stalls past thirty minutes, page the on-call. For reference while triaging, the dispatcher currently runs with the following settings.

settings of bahip-hahip:
[wenath]
host = wenath.lumiclabs.corp
user = wenath_svc
database = wenath_prod

**Ticket: Drift in MergeWell dedup settings**

The customer-record deduplication job on MergeWell is producing inconsistent match rates across regions. Investigation shows the fuzzy-match thresholds on two worker pools no longer match the committed manifest, likely from a hotfix that was never backported. Please realign the pools and confirm match rates stabilize. The canonical configuration that should be applied is below.

deployment values, yaweg-tahof:
[sorax]
port = 4000
region = east-4
host = sorax.torvagrid.test
team = silys
timeout_ms = 2000
retries = 4

FAQ: How do soft deletes work in the orders table? — Orders in Cartelle are never hard-deleted. Setting `deleted_at` hides a row from all default scopes; the nightly Sweeper job purges rows older than 180 days. Never query the table without the active scope or refunds will double-count. Restores go through the admin panel only. The purge job needs the archive vault unlocked first, which requires the recovery passphrase below.

vault phrase of tawef-hahof = ulaath-ralael